Hi HN, I built a location-based chatroom with Discord-like servers. This started as a portfolio project to learn WebSockets but has spiraled into something else entirely. There are two features right now: Drop - Single chatrooms that can only be seen within a specified radius and only last for a time less than 48 hours chosen by the user. Hubs - Geofenced servers modeled after Discord. These are not time restricted. They can be created by anyone and the creator becomes the admin able to add channels and set rules. When a user enters the location’s area, they can join the hub and continue…

I'm excited to show you gis.chat, a geospatial chat platform in both senses: a platform about geospatial topics and a geospatial platform itself, referencing the location of our communities. The setup is fairly simple and reproducible: a plain Zulip instance and a homepage with geospatial search capabilities. It seems almost trivial but it has some very nice features. I guess you should be familiar with Zulips stream/topic model to follow along (https://zulip.com/help/streams-and-topics). The core idea is that there are city-specific streams (currently…
